Manufacturer action
Recall campaign 91V189000
- Report date
- Component:
- POWER TRAIN
- Consequence:
- DRIVER MAY BELIEVE THE VEHICLE IS SAFELY ENGAGED IN PARKWHEN THE GEAR IS NOT TRULY ENGAGED. THIS CAN LEAD TO THE VEHICLE JUMPING OUT OFGEAR UNINTENTIONALLY, VEHICLE ROLLAWAY WHEN PARKED ON A SLOPED SURFACE, ANDINADVERTENT MOTION WHEN THE VEHICLE IS STARTED. ALL OF THESE CONDITIONS CANRESULT IN A VEHICLE ACCIDENT.
- Remedy:
- REPAIR THE TRANSMISSION WITH A NEW PARK PAWL.
-
Manufacturer action
Recall campaign 96V024001
- Report date
- Component:
- S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C
- Consequence:
- IF A CRACK OCCURS, IT COULD RESULT IN ONE OR BOTH STUDS FRACTURING. THE MASTER CYLINDER COULD THEN SEPARATE FROM THE VACUUM BOOSTER, WHEN THE BRAKES ARE APPLIED, PREVENTING THE SERVICE BRAKES FROM ACTIVATING INCREASING THE RISK OF A VEHICLE ACCIDENT.
- Remedy:
- D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E POWER BRAKE VACUUM BOOSTER ASSEMBLY.
